What's the Climate Like?
Monthly averages — select a city to compare.
Avg. annual high / low
Avg. annual high / low
| Months | Lobamba | Maputo |
|---|---|---|
| Jan–Mar | 76°/58°F (24°/14°C) | 85°/72°F (30°/22°C) |
| Apr–Jun | 70°/46°F (21°/8°C) | 79°/62°F (26°/17°C) |
| Jul–Sep | 71°/44°F (21°/7°C) | 78°/60°F (25°/16°C) |
| Oct–Dec | 73°/55°F (23°/13°C) | 82°/68°F (28°/20°C) |

Is Mozambique safe for expats?
Mozambique performs significantly better than Swaziland across all safety metrics. The homicide rate in Mozambique is 3.6 per 100,000 people, compared to 12.7 in Swaziland.
How is healthcare in Mozambique compared to Swaziland?
Mozambique generally does better on health & wellbeing, though Swaziland leads in doctors per 10,000 people. There are 0.8 doctors per 10,000 people in Mozambique, compared to 15.9 in Swaziland. Mozambique scores 44 on the WHO universal health coverage index (Swaziland: 56).
What's the weather like in Mozambique compared to Swaziland?
The average high temperature in Maputo is 81°F, compared to 72°F in Lobamba. Maputo receives around 32.0 in of rainfall per year, while Lobamba gets 56.8 in.
What language do they speak in Mozambique?
The official language in Mozambique is Portuguese. In Swaziland, the official languages are English and Swazi.
